Times are hard and the majorities of Americans are not able to save up and buy property in cash. Thanks to loans and the generous hand of lenders and mortgage providers, it is possible for even middle salaried individuals to achieve their dream of owning a home. On the downside, the increased cost of living coupled with increased interest rates could rob one of the chance to diligently service the mortgage as prior agreed. If you find yourself with a home that is inches away from being foreclosed, the safest place you can be is in the capable hands of a proficient lawyer. A few paramount aspects must be considered during the hunt for reliable Florida foreclosure attorneys.

The expertise of a lawyer is perhaps the most crucial aspect to consider. See to it that you work with a competent and experienced attorney in representing clients whose homes are about to be foreclosed. At the very least, your attorney could negotiate on your behalf and have your payment plan modified.

It remains crucial to seek the expertise of a financial advisor before you decide to sign up for a mortgage. The expert could assist you in identifying deals that may seem appealing, but are nothing but sour on the inside. Such deals include predatory loans that are extremely hard for debtors to honor in the long run.

Your legal representative would collect facts regarding your case. The initial paperwork and even possible denials to have your terms modified are all facts that would be scrutinized. Conversations you have had in the past with your lender regarding your loan may also play a part in the quest to saving your home from foreclosure.

Using the internet as your research platform would be an excellent idea. Search for experts within your area who have a passion for representing clients with predicaments like yours. Their reputations, client rating and professional history are all aspects that you should look into before choosing whom to hire.

With the stakes so high, this would certainly not be the best time to choose an attorney on a trial and error basis. It would be in your best interests to do background checks on professionals who interest you in order to know something about their records of accomplishment. Given the complex nature of foreclosure cases, you could trust in the expertise of professionals who have a proven track record.

Through recommendations, you could find an attorney that you could trust with your matter. Seek the views of those who have dealt successfully with foreclosure issues in the past. Your family lawyer or even that DUI attorney you once hired may be in a position to provide you with priceless advice or referrals.

There are terms that may be included in a mortgage that may make the loan unfair to the client. Then again, not everyone is eligible for a certain amount of credit money and there are aspects such as income and credit rating that must be considered before such loans are offered. In short, a competent lawyer would by all means find loopholes that could extend your time, allowing you to fully settle your loan and officially own your home.
